ASP邮件收发实现技巧与操作指南
|
在现代软件开发中,邮件收发功能是许多应用系统不可或缺的一部分。ASP(Active Server Pages)作为早期的服务器端脚本技术,虽然在当前开发环境中已逐渐被更先进的框架所取代,但在一些遗留系统或特定场景下仍具有实际应用价值。 实现ASP邮件收发的核心在于使用CDONTS(Collaboration Data Objects for NT Server)组件。该组件提供了简单而强大的接口,允许开发者通过VBScript或JScript编写代码,直接发送和接收电子邮件。
2025AI生成图像,仅供参考 发送邮件时,首先需要创建一个Mail对象,设置其属性如发送者、接收者、主题和正文内容。随后调用Send方法即可完成发送操作。需要注意的是,邮件服务器的配置必须正确,否则可能导致发送失败或被标记为垃圾邮件。 接收邮件则相对复杂一些,通常需要借助SMTP服务或第三方邮件服务器提供的API。在ASP中,可以通过读取邮件服务器上的邮箱文件或调用Web服务来实现邮件的获取与解析。对于较为复杂的邮件格式,如包含附件或HTML内容的情况,需要额外处理编码和结构。 在实际部署过程中,安全性问题不容忽视。应确保邮件内容不包含敏感信息,并对用户输入进行过滤,防止注入攻击。邮件服务器的认证机制也需合理配置,避免被恶意利用。 对于希望提升邮件处理效率的开发者,可以考虑结合数据库存储邮件记录,便于后续查询和管理。同时,使用异步处理方式可以提高系统响应速度,避免因邮件发送阻塞其他业务逻辑。 尽管ASP技术已不再是主流,但其在邮件收发方面的实现思路仍然值得借鉴。掌握这些基础技能,有助于理解邮件通信的基本原理,并为后续学习更先进的邮件处理技术打下坚实基础。 (编辑:91站长网) 【声明】本站内容均来自网络,其相关言论仅代表作者个人观点,不代表本站立场。若无意侵犯到您的权利,请及时与联系站长删除相关内容! |

